Sorry, but I can't reproduce that problem. The size and position of each open file window as well as that of the CodeBuilder window itself are preserved when I restart Origin. (Whether or not I saved the project.)
FYI: Size and position of open files are saved in the Workspace file (*.ocw). Size and position of CodeBuilder's program window are saved as OIDE in the WinPos section of Origin.ini.

Yes, the one you want is in your user folder (%Y=). The last two numbers are actually the coordinates of the lower right corner. The Origin key specifies the coordinates of the main Origin program window. Codebuilder's coordinates are save as OIDE.
